Illinois Financial Website Disclaimer is a legal statement that aims to inform users of the terms and conditions of a financial website based in Illinois. It is a crucial component of any financial website as it outlines the rights, responsibilities, and limitations of both the website owner and the users. The disclaimer protects the website owner from potential liabilities arising from the use of the website and governs the use and access of the website's content and services. The Illinois Financial Website Disclaimer provides a clear and transparent description of the financial information and services offered on the website. It states that the information provided on the website is for general informational purposes only and should not be considered as financial or investment advice. Users are advised to consult a qualified financial professional for personalized advice. Different types of Illinois Financial Website Disclaimers may include the following: 1. General Disclaimer: This type of disclaimer covers the overall content of the website and ensures that the information provided is not intended to be relied upon as a substitute for professional financial advice. It highlights that the website owner holds no liability for any inaccuracies, errors, or omissions in the information provided. 2. Risk Disclaimer: This disclaimer focuses on the risks associated with financial investments or transactions. It points out that there are inherent risks in any financial endeavor and encourages users to exercise caution and conduct thorough research before making any decisions or investments based on the information provided on the website. 3. Third-Party Disclaimer: This disclaimer addresses any links or references to third-party websites or services that may appear on the website. It clarifies that the website owner has no control over the content, accuracy, or availability of such third-party websites and cannot be held responsible for any damages or losses incurred from their use. 4. Terms of Use: While not a traditional disclaimer, the Terms of Use section outlines the guidelines and rules that users must abide by when accessing and using the website. It covers issues such as copyright, privacy, prohibited activities, and dispute resolution. In conclusion, the Illinois Financial Website Disclaimer is a vital legal document that protects both the website owner and users. It disclaims any liability for the accuracy, reliability, or applicability of the information provided on the website, and advises users to seek professional financial advice when making any important financial decisions. It is important for financial websites in Illinois to include a comprehensive and tailored disclaimer to mitigate potential legal risks.

An example of an investment disclaimer statement could be: 'Past performance is not indicative of future results. All investments carry risk, and users should consider their financial situation before investing.'
